Back to top

Autore Topic: Impostazione permessi - estensione caricata da "installa da cartella"  (Letto 1346 volte)

Offline dany797

  • Nuovo arrivato
  • *
  • Post: 34
  • Sesso: Maschio
    • Mostra profilo
Buongiorno,


premessa:
ho provato a cercare nel forum ma non ho trovato quello che sto cercando, mi scuso preventivamente se dovesse essere già stata aperta in passato una discussione simile.


Ho un problema con la gestione delle estensioni nel senso che, quando per un motivo che non mi è noto, non è possibile caricare ad esempio un template da "installa da file - pacchetto compresso" e procedo caricando i file tramite ftp nella cartella tmp e avvio l'installazione da "installa da cartella", il processo va a buon fine, ma controllando i file creati questi non sono settati su 777 come vorrei e soprattutto non mi è possibile modificare tale valore (quindi non posso modificarli)! Qualcuno sa consigliarmi su come ovviare al problema?


Ho contattato l'hosting che mi dice che i file sono stati creati dall'utente www-data e che quindi con i dati di accesso con i quali accedo regolarmente non è possibile agire su tali file e l'unico modo è stato far risettare i permessi da loro.


A questo punto per non coinvolgere tutte le volte il gestore del server come posso fare?


Grazie a tutti in anticipo.
Ciao, Daniele

Offline mmleoni

  • Global Moderator
  • Instancabile
  • ********
  • Post: 5547
  • Sesso: Maschio
  • Just another *nix coder/sysadmin...
    • Mostra profilo
i file creati questi non sono settati su 777 come vorrei e soprattutto non mi è possibile modificare tale valore (quindi non posso modificarli)!

e per fortuna, ma perché dovrebbero essere 777? i permessi sono solo un aspetto della vicenda, leggi:
http://www.joomla.it/articoli-della-community/4200-i-permessi-linux-e-lhosting.html

www-data è l'utente, ergo OS di derivazione debian, ma qual è il gruppo?
non ti è possibile modificarli: che significa? se php li scrive li può modificare. non li puoi modificare da ftp?

hosting: mi pare una risposta un po' campata per aria, o c'è una interfaccia per resettare i permessi in autonomia o cambia fornitore.

ciao

mmleoni web consulting - creazione siti web aziendali ed e-commerce avanzati - sviluppo moduli e componenti Joomla

Offline dany797

  • Nuovo arrivato
  • *
  • Post: 34
  • Sesso: Maschio
    • Mostra profilo
Purtroppo il mantainer non l'ho potuto scegliere (era già di un cliente "affezionato" a quell'hosting) e secondo me ha parecchi limiti...detto ciò non posso cambiarlo.


I permessi 777 mi servono perchè altrimenti non mi da la possibilità di agire sui file da ftp, lasciando settato solo su permessi proprietario, con i dati di login che mi sono stati forniti non ho libertà di azione.


Ti confermo che i permessi di tale cartella da ftp non possono essere modificati.....non so quale sia il gruppo....  :-[

Offline mmleoni

  • Global Moderator
  • Instancabile
  • ********
  • Post: 5547
  • Sesso: Maschio
  • Just another *nix coder/sysadmin...
    • Mostra profilo
intanto leggiti l'articolo citato se non non ci capiamo.

la configurazione del server può anche essere quella citata per motivi di sicurezza, ma certo è che ti devono fornire un'interfaccia per reimpostare i permessi, altrimenti il sistema diventa inusabile.
puoi montarti un'interfaccia di editing via php, ma la cura sarebbe decisamente peggio del male (è molto rischioso per la sicurezza).

se php ed ftp fossero nello stesso gruppo, basterebbe modificare la umask inserendo un g+w per risolvere tutti i problemi, mantenendo gli utenti separati; così come è, non appartenendo i file creati da php né a ftp né al suo gruppo, è ovvio che tu non ne possa modificare i permessi; è anche vero che uno scrip php potrebbe farlo...

io parlerei con il cliente ed esporrei le problematiche: se vuole mantenere il fornitore sappia che o interviene presso lo stesso per risolvere il problema, o dovrà aspettare giorni per ogni più piccola modifica.

ps: in maintainer è inerente al dominio non all'hosting.

ciao,
marco
mmleoni web consulting - creazione siti web aziendali ed e-commerce avanzati - sviluppo moduli e componenti Joomla

Offline dany797

  • Nuovo arrivato
  • *
  • Post: 34
  • Sesso: Maschio
    • Mostra profilo
ps: in maintainer è inerente al dominio non all'hosting.


In questo caso coincidono...comunque perdonami se non ho usato termini totalmente appropriati.


intanto leggiti l'articolo citato se non non ci capiamo.


Certo, lo farò sicuramente, grazie per il suggerimento.

se php ed ftp fossero nello stesso gruppo, basterebbe modificare la umask inserendo un g+w per risolvere tutti i problemi, mantenendo gli utenti separati; così come è, non appartenendo i file creati da php né a ftp né al suo gruppo, è ovvio che tu non ne possa modificare i permessi; è anche vero che uno scrip php potrebbe farlo...


 ???  mamma quanto sono ignorante ancora su un sacco di cose...purtroppo ci ho capito ben poco di quello che mi hai scritto.


Ad ogni modo grazie per l'interessamento! ;)

 



Web Design Bolzano Kreatif